What is community policing explained a?
Community policing is a strategy that focuses on building strong relationships and partnerships between law enforcement agencies and the communities they serve, aiming to collaboratively identify and solve problems related to crime and social disorder.

What is the purpose of community policing explained a?
The purpose of community policing is to enhance public safety by fostering a proactive and cooperative relationship between police and community members, thereby increasing trust and improving the overall quality of life.
